More information

Walter Harris enlisted on 26 March 1943 in Fresno, California.

He joined his unit from a replacement depot on 22 July 1944 and was lightly injured in action on 13 August 1944. After recovering, he rejoined his unit. For this wound he was awarded the Purple Heart Medal a first time.
